Blog

Comment le Robot as a Service va accélérer la démocratisation de la robotique

Autour de la robotique
Partager
Robot as a Service - Pour accélérer la démocratisation de la robotique

Robot as a Service, inspiré du Software as a Service, est une nouvelle expression qui sera bientôt utilisée par tous.

Dans le post précédent, nous avons vu comment la robotique et les technologies Web commencent à travailler ensemble pour accélérer la démocratisation de la robotique. Cette évolution va changer la façon dont nous voyons et utilisons les robots. Nous ne nous contenterons pas d’acheter et d’utiliser un robot comme un produit. Plutôt les robots seront mis à profit pour nous offrir un ensemble complet de services.

technologies Web

Les technologies Web existent depuis un certain temps, avec de nombreuses révolutions au fil des années : sites Web, stockage cloud, front-end dynamique, Software as a Service, applications mobiles, cloud computing, et bien d'autres encore.

D’un autre côté, la robotique existe également depuis longtemps, mais principalement à des fins industrielles. C'est il est temps maintenant que la robotique devienne accessible pour tout le monde, et devinez quoi ? Cela a déjà commencé. Cobotsintelligence artificielle, drones, robots accessibles sont désormais une réalité. De nombreux efforts sont déployés pour démocratiser la robotique.

Unifier les technologies web et la robotique peut-être l’un des meilleurs moyens d’accélérer cette démocratisation.

Robots avec IoT (Internet des objets)

Vous connaissez certainement les objets connectés. Ce sont des objets (montre, télécommande, lampe, …) qui ont quelque chose en plus : ils vous font vivre une expérience plus grande que l'objet lui-même. Ils font partie d'un système plus vaste qui vous donne la meilleure expérience possible (associée à un service) en fonction de l’analyse des données collectées (big data).

Les robots feront bientôt partie de ce système. Prendre Niryo One par exemple :


Le robot sera connecté à votre maison, vous pourrez donc utiliser une application web/mobile pour le contrôler, de l'intérieur, mais aussi de l'extérieur, partout dans le monde ! De plus, vous pourrez à l’avenir le connecter à vos autres objets connectés.

Prenons un autre exemple : Robot de ferme est une Machine cnc pour automatiser votre jardin, afin que vous puissiez toujours avoir des fruits et légumes frais. Le système est connecté à Internet, vous pouvez donc facilement le contrôler et utilisez-le comme un service.


Les mises à jour logicielles vous tiendront au courant

Un problème avec les périphériques matériels est obsolescence planifiée. Dès que le produit est vendu, un autre avec un meilleur logiciel sort, donc le produit que vous venez d'acheter est déjà ancien. La seule option pour vous tenir au courant des dernières technologies est d’acheter le nouveau produit, encore et encore.

En faisant des robots davantage un service qu'un produit, l'obsolescence du produit sera considérablement réduite. Vous obtiendrez toujours la dernière version du service. Chaque fois qu'il y aura une nouvelle version, vous en prendrez connaissance, la testerez (pendant la phase de test bêta) et l'utiliserez dès sa sortie définitive.

De plus, en retirant une partie de l'intelligence du robot (qui est gérée par le service), il n'est pas nécessaire d'avoir des ordinateurs trop compliqués et lourds à l'intérieur du robot, et vous avez moins de matériel à entretenir. Le produit évoluera ensuite avec le service, donc cette fois, vous aurez aucun effort à faire pour suivre les dernières technologies existantes.

Le RaaS vous libérera des contraintes de localisation

Avec Robot as a Service, vous serez libéré de la plupart des contraintes de localisation. Vous pouvez gérer un robot de n'importe où, programmez-le, déboguez-le. Imaginez que vous travaillez sur une interface web, avec un flux vidéo provenant de différentes caméras et une mise à jour continue sur l'état du robot (capteurs, etc). Vous disposez alors de toutes les informations nécessaires pour effectuer un véritable travail sur le robot. Bien sûr, cela ne résoudra pas tous les problèmes – fils déconnectés, problèmes mécaniques – mais ces problèmes sont minimes par rapport aux avantages que vous en retirez.

Oh, et vous voudrez peut-être aussi contrôler, non pas un, mais plusieurs robots, depuis votre ordinateur ? C'est là toute la puissance du RaaS : vous pouvez contrôler plusieurs robots de la même manière ou différemment. Vous pouvez obtenir un rapport complet en temps réel sur l’état de tous les robots.

Et… vous pouvez facilement synchroniser plusieurs robots. Prenez simplement les entrées de plusieurs robots et traitez ces entrées pour donner les sorties nécessaires. Ici, vous n'avez pas besoin de savoir quoi que ce soit sur le code de bas niveau exécuté sur le robot. Tout ce dont vous avez besoin est de programmer un modèle de haut niveau pour faire fonctionner plusieurs robots ensemble.

Un nouveau monde de possibilités pour l'éducation

Faire fonctionner un robot à distance peut être très pratique pour laboratoires d'écoles et d'universités. De plus, RaaS signifie que vous pouvez également travailler sur la simulation calculée dans le cloud. Tous les étudiants d'une promotion peuvent ensuite apprendre la robotique orientée industrie avec une simulation du robot sur le cloud. Ils peuvent également travailler sur un projet d'équipe pour faire fonctionner plusieurs robots sur une chaîne de montage, ou pour simuler la façon dont les robots peuvent travailler ensemble pour aider les gens dans la vie quotidienne, ou tout ce qu'ils peuvent imaginer.



Comme vous pouvez le constater, Robot as a Service est – avec l’aide des technologies Web – sur le point de connaître une croissance exponentielle. Elle jouera non seulement un rôle majeur dans la prochaine révolution industrielle, mais elle accélérer plus que jamais la démocratisation de la robotique.